Sports for All
Sports for All is a podcast about speaking to people who are passionate about sport and overcoming barriers to accessing sporting opportunities. It is a way for people of all ages, particularly young people, to feel empowered and encouraged to get involved in the sporting world. The Sports for All Podcast is hosted by Eden Byrne who is a youth social activist from Northern Ireland. Eden is passionate about inclusivity and accessibility for young people and does a lot of campaigning around mental and physical health. She uses her love of sports, such as taekwondo, to encourage people to get involved in youth social action.

This episode of Sports for All Podcast features Anura Mathis M.A., LPCC, who trains in martial arts (Brazilian Jiu Jitsu, Muay Thai, Wrestling). She started training in 2021 after leaving a domestically violent relationship. She sought out martial arts for self-defense but fell in love with mastering techniques and confidence. She practices as an EMDR Therapist focused on treating trauma in people of all ages.
She started her Bachelor's degree and career in psychology in 2008. She started her virtual private practice, Freedom 2 Connect Counseling, after finishing her Master's degree in December 2019. EMDR -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ing therapy can help treat traumatic symptoms in people suffering from all forms of trauma, in only a few sessions, and in some clients, symptoms are 100% resolved, permanently!
She also hosts the Freedom 2 Fight Podcast where she interviews martial arts practitioners, therapists, artists, entrepreneurs, etc about their martial arts journey. She finds that martial arts truly helps to heal trauma (mental health) and empower her life.

Ciara McCarthy is a disability content creator and activist who shares their experiences as a multiply disabled person. They have cerebral palsy, autism, and profound hearing loss. Growing up with two sisters who played shinty, Ciara often had to adapt and find their path in sport. At 12, they discovered wheelchair basketball, and by 20, they found a passion for wheelchair rugby. Through their content, Ciara highlights the realities of disabled life and advocates for inclusion.

This episode of Sports for All Podcast features Martin Murray, who is the current PR & Stakeholder Engagement Lead for Ireland's recognised LGBTQIA+ Sporting body. On top of this, Martin was the founder and chair of Ulster's first LGBTQ+ GAA team, Belfast Frontrunners, The Lagan Mermaids and Ulsters LGBTQIA+ Sports Day. He has worked with and supported most of the LGBTQ+ Sports teams in Ireland and works with many of the NGB's and political parties to improve rights and access to mental and physical health services in Ireland.
